Abstract

The invention relates to an automatic dangerous old building deformation alarm device. The automatic dangerous old building deformation alarm device comprises a mounting casing, a power supply, an alarm device, a connection wire, a copper ball, a first adjusting rod, a second adjusting rod, a first touch baffle board and a second touch baffle board, wherein an upper portion of the mounting casing is provided with the power supply and the alarm device, a lower portion of the mounting casing is provided with a fixed casing which has a connection wire capable of swinging left and right, a bottom end of the connection wire is connected with the copper ball, the fixed casing is an enclosed casing, left and right sides of the fixed casing are respectively provided with the first adjusting rod and the second adjusting rod, end portions of the first adjusting rod and the second adjusting rod are respectively provided with the first touch baffle board and the second touch baffle board, and the copper ball is suspended between the first touch baffle board and the second touch baffle board. The alarm device is advantaged in that the structure is simple, cost is low, mounting is convenient, the alarm device is mounted on a dangerous old wall and can be used for monitoring whether the wall deforms, and the device circuit is communicated with the alarm device for alarm when the wall deforms severely.

Description

Danger Old building deformation autoalarm
Technical field
The present invention relates to a kind of danger Old building deformation autoalarm, belongs to building safety warning device technical field.
Background technology
With developing rapidly for modern city, the popularization of urbanization, various buildings emerge in an endless stream, in the birth of all kinds of new buildings While raw, also there are many buildings just aging, and aging building just has certain safety issue, and part is aging builds Build and various use value are also there are in productive life, or because a variety of causes cannot be removed, this is accomplished by right These old buildings carry out real-time monitoring and its safety are estimated, and monitoring conventional on market is that building is carried out Sedimentation and deformation monitoring, but sedimentation and deformation monitoring cannot also be formed with while substantial amounts of manpower and materials are expended to building The real-time monitoring of effect and effectively warning.

Specific embodiment
Below in conjunction with accompanying drawing, the invention will be further described.
As Figure 1-Figure 4, a kind of danger Old building deformation autoalarm, including housing 1, power supply 2, alarm are installed 3rd, connecting line 5, copper ball 6, the first adjusting rod 7, the second adjusting rod 8, first touch the touching baffle plate 10 of baffle plate 9 and second;Mounting shell The top of body 1 is provided with power supply 2 and alarm 3, and the bottom for installing housing 1 is provided with fixed shell 4, and fixed shell 4 is using saturating Bright material is made, and fixed shell 4 is cube enclosed construction, and the middle part of fixed shell 4 is provided with the connection for swinging Line 5, the bottom of connecting line 5 is connected with copper ball 6, and the left and right sides of fixed shell 4 is respectively arranged with the first spacing hole and the second limit Position hole, is respectively arranged with the first adjusting rod 7 and the second adjusting rod 8, the He of the first adjusting rod 7 in the first spacing hole and the second spacing hole The end of the second adjusting rod 8 is respectively arranged with the first touching baffle plate 9 and the second touching baffle plate 10, and copper ball 6 is overhang in the first touching Between the touching baffle plate 10 of baffle plate 9 and second, the first adjusting rod 7 and the second adjusting rod 8 are respectively adopted fastening screw 11 and are fixed on On the side wall of fixed shell 4, correspondence first to be touched and be provided with graduation mark between the touching baffle plate 10 of baffle plate 9 and second in fixed shell 4, Install housing 1 on be provided with the level(l)ing bubble of level(l)ing bubble 12 for adjust installation housing 1 level;
The positive pole of power supply 2 is connected by circuit with copper ball 6, is passed through after the first touching touching parallel connection of baffle plate 10 of baffle plate 9 and second Circuit is connected with alarm 3, and alarm 3 is connected on the negative pole of power supply 2.
Operation principle:Housing 1 is installed when using to be horizontally installed on the body of wall of each corner of danger Old building by seamless nail, The position for adjusting installation housing 1 by the level tube bubble installed on housing 1 guarantees to be horizontally mounted, and ensures at least to pacify per face wall This device is filled, makes the copper ball 6 in fixed shell 4 freely hang after installation, then adjusted by the first adjusting rod 7 and second Bar 8 arranges the distance between the first touching baffle plate 9, second touching baffle plate 10 of copper ball both sides and copper ball 6, make the first touching baffle plate 9, The distance between second touching baffle plate 10 and copper ball 6 is consistent, and when building is inclined, whole installation housing 1 is inclined therewith, but Copper ball 6 remains in that plummet due to action of gravity, when deforming serious copper ball 6 near wherein side the first touching baffle plate 9 or The phenomenon that second touching baffle plate 10 comes in contact, while connecting the loop of whole device, makes the alarm 3 of the device be powered and real Now report to the police.Wherein, being when the deflection of building is little can also be by the transparent set casing of observation when alarm 3 does not occur alarm The scale of the both sides of copper ball 6 is understanding building deflection on the inwall of body 4.
